Senior ministries foster faith, fellowship, and joy

Senior adults are a huge and growing portion of the Church in the United States. They are often the Mass greeters, the lectors, the altar society members in their parishes — a sort of backbone in the Body of Christ; but many senior groups and ministries in the local Church have diminished or disappeared over the years, especially following the COVID-19 pandemic.

‘It’s been a blessing for us’

Hours before dozens of residents and guests gather at The Tradition Prestonwood for a Sunday celebration of Mass, Father Michael T. Barry moves about the room, quietly transitioning it from a community theater to a place of worship. It is a ritual the retired priest from the Diocese of Rockford, Illinois has done since arriving at the north Dallas senior living facility.
